CULTURAL AND SOCIAL AMENITIES

The North Okanagan has an immense selection of cultural and social amenities. Within the region there are over 70 churches with all denominations of religion represented. Many service clubs and community organizations are active in the North Okanagan region as well. In addition to many galleries, museums, and theatres, the Okanagan Symphony holds regular performances in Vernon, and the North Okanagan is also host to numerous concerts, festivals and events throughout the year.

The Performing Arts Centre was established in the fall of 2001. This facility has state of the art lighting and sound systems and well supported back stage areas.  This venue has seating for up to 750 people with orchestra and balcony seating.  In addition, the Marie Flemming Hall in the Centre is a flexible “black box” space with potential seating for 100 people.

Libraries

The Okanagan Regional Library offers many items available for loan in addition to books, including items such as VHS videos, music cassettes, spoken word cassettes, and taped books for the visually impaired or functionally challenged. In addition to loan items, the library branches offer a wide variety of resource materials for use within the library. Armstrong, Vernon, Lumby and Enderby have fully operational branches of the Okanagan Regional Library.
